Hungarian Prime Minister Viktor Orban says Russia is not a threat to NATO, highlighting economic challenges in global trade.

At the NATO summit in The Hague, Viktor Orban said Russia is not strong enough to pose a threat to the alliance, stressing that the real challenge is a loss of economic competitiveness. Orban noted that NATO has no direct ties with Ukraine, which is not a member, just like Russia. He also characterized Donald Trump as a "rational man", suggesting that recent conflicts are becoming shorter.
